Our OpenCart store processes hundreds of orders monthly and we need every sale reflected as an invoice in QuickBooks Online. I export orders using the Advanced Order Export extension, then convert the CSV to QuickBooks invoice format. The automatic name concatenation and date formatting eliminate the manual cleanup we used to spend hours on.
OpenCart to QuickBooks Converter: Import Orders as Invoices
Transform OpenCart order exports into QuickBooks-ready invoices. Automatically format customer names, line items, and taxes for seamless accounting integration.
Free preview — then from $5. Save with bundles.How to Convert Your File
Export from Opencart
Admin → Sales → Orders → Export
Upload and Configure
Upload Orders Export CSV and choose Invoice format
Preview and Download
Review converted data, download Quickbooks Online-ready file
Import to QuickBooks Online
Settings ⚙️ → Import Data → Invoices → Upload CSV
Output is in QuickBooks Invoice format — ready to import directly, no manual reformatting needed.
How People Use This
I manage accounting for several OpenCart merchants. Each month I export their completed orders and convert them to QuickBooks invoices. The order validation catches missing customer data before import, which prevents failed invoice uploads and saves a round trip of troubleshooting.
I run my OpenCart store myself and dreaded the monthly QuickBooks sync. Now I export orders, convert to QuickBooks Online invoice format, and import in one batch. The tool maps my OpenCart order IDs to invoice numbers so I can always trace back to the original order.
My clients use different OpenCart export extensions, but the converter handles all of them. I convert the order exports to QuickBooks format and the line item mapping creates proper invoice lines from OpenCart totals. It integrates smoothly into our month-end close workflow.
Common Conversion Questions
Which OpenCart export extension should I use?
Popular options include 'Order Export Import' by iSenseLabs or 'Advanced Order Export'. Both provide comprehensive order data including customer info, line items, and totals. Any extension that exports order_id, customer name/email, date, and total will work.
How do guest orders sync to QuickBooks?
Guest orders automatically create a default customer in QuickBooks with the guest's details. Guest orders sync just like registered customer orders.
What data maps from OpenCart to QuickBooks?
Customer name, email, billing/shipping address, order date, product name, quantity, rate, and amount sync automatically between systems.
Why OpenCart-QuickBooks Needs Export Extension + Converter
OpenCart's Limited Native Export
What This Tool Does
Your Conversion is Secure
Browser-Only Processing
All conversion runs in your browser. Files are never uploaded to any server.
No Data Retention
Nothing is stored after conversion. Close the tab and your data is gone.
GDPR Compliant
Full EU data protection compliance. Your privacy rights are fully protected.
// PRICING //
Choose the plan that fits your needs
Just start processing on any tool page
Tools processing starts from 5 credits. Then 1 credit = 1k rows. No sign-up needed.
Credit Bundles
One-time purchase
- No monthly commitment
- Credits valid for one year
- Access to all tools
- Full file downloads
Monthly Bundles Pro
Best for professionals and content creators
- Credits refresh monthly
- Priority processing
Purchase Credits
- Full CSV & Excel export
- Google Sheets export
- Instant browser download
Do unused credits expire?
One-time credit bundles are valid for one year. Subscription credits refresh monthly. You can use credits across any tool, anytime.
Is my data secure?
Files process entirely in your browser. We're GDPR compliant with TLS encryption.
Can I get a refund?
Yes! Full refund within 14 days if no credits used. Partial refund for unused credits anytime. Contact sup@spreadsheetbroccoli.com.
Terms of service applies. VAT included where applicable.
More credits - more savings
Buy bundles and get up to 60% off. Perfect for recurring monthly conversions.
Field Mapping
How Opencart Orders fields map to Quickbooks Online Invoice
| Opencart Orders | Source Value | Quickbooks Online Invoice | Target Value | Note | |
|---|---|---|---|---|---|
date_added |
2025-01-15 14:30:00 |
→ | Invoice Date |
|
Order date in MM/DD/YYYY format |
product_name |
Blue Widget |
→ | Item |
|
Product line items |
quantity |
2 |
→ | Quantity |
2
|
Product quantity |
price |
50.00 |
→ | Rate |
50.00
|
Unit price |
total |
149.99 |
→ | Item Amount |
|
Order total |
Why Use This Converter?
Extension-Compatible
Works with popular OpenCart export extensions
Name Concatenation
Automatically combines firstname and lastname into QuickBooks customer name
Order Validation
Validates order data before QuickBooks import
Date Formatting
Converts to MM/DD/YYYY format QuickBooks requires
Flexible Item Mapping
Configure default item or map product-specific items
Batch Processing
Handle large order exports efficiently
Data Transformation
Each OpenCart order becomes one QuickBooks invoice with a single line item
One row per order from OpenCart export
order_id,
date_added,
firstname,
lastname,
total
One invoice with single line for order total
Common Invoice Import Errors
Issues you might encounter when importing Orders Export data to Invoice - and how we solve them
Customer Not Found
Customer name doesn't exist in QuickBooks
Customer: John Doe (new)
Customer: John Doe (imported first)
Import customers before invoices
Create customers in QuickBooks
Frequently Asked Questions
Opencart → Quickbooks Online Data Ecosystem
All available data flows from Opencart to Quickbooks Online
Quick question before you go
Help us improve—what stopped you today?
Thank you!
Enter your email to claim your welcome bonus